- 1、本文档共6页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
诚信应考 考出水平 考出风格
浙江大学城市学院
2011 — 2012 学年第 一 学期期末考试试卷
《 数据结构基础 》
开课单位: 计算分院 ;考试形式:闭卷;考试时间: 2012 年 1 月 3 日;
所需时间: 120 分钟
题序 一 二 三 四 五 六 总 分 得分 评卷人
得分
一.选择题 (本大题共 15 题,每题 1 分,共 15 分)
1.从逻辑上可以把数据结构分成 。
A. 动态结构和静态结构 B. 顺序组织和链接组织
C. 线性结构和非线性结构 D. 基本类型和组合类型
执行下面程序段时,执行S语句的频度为 。
for(int i=1;i=n;i++)
for(int j=1;j=i;j++)
S;
A. n2 B. n2/2 C. n(n+1) D. n(n+1)/2
3.若某线性表最常用的操作是在最后一个元素之后插入一个元素和删除第一个元素,则采用下列 存储方式最节省运算时间。
A. 单链表 B. 仅有指向表头指针的单循环链表
C. 双链表 D. 仅有指向表尾指针的单循环链表
带头结点的单链表L为空的判断条件是 。
A. L== NULL B. L-next==NULL
C. L-next==L D. L!= NULL
允许对队列进行的操作有 。
A. 对队列中的元素排序 B. 取出最近入队的元素
C. 在队头元素之前插入元素 D. 删除队头元素
在计算递归函数时,如不用递归过程,应借助于 这种数据结构。
A. 线性表 B. 栈 C. 队列 D. 双向队列
若用一个大小为6的一维数组来实现循环队列,且当前rear和front的值分别为0 和3。当从队列中删除一个元素,再加入两个元素后,rear和front的值分别是( )。
A 和B. 2 和 4C. 1 和 5 和 1
设x和y是二叉树中的任意两个结点,若在先序遍历中x在y之前,而在后序遍历中x在y之后,则x和y的关系是 。
A. x是y的左兄弟 B. x是y的右兄弟C. x是y的祖先 D. x是y的子孙
1设森林F中有三棵树,第一、第二和第三棵树的结点个数分别为m1、m2和m3,则与森林F对应的二叉树根结点的右子树上的结点个数是 。
A. m1 B. m1+m2 C. m3 D. m2+m3
1深度为5的二叉树至多有_______个结点.
A. B. 32 C. 33 D. 16
12.在一个有向图的邻接表中,每个顶点单链表中结点的个数等于该顶点的_________。
A. 出边数 B. 入边数 C. 度数 D. 度数减1
A. 第i行与第i列上的非零元素的总数等于顶点vi的度数
B. 矩阵中的非零元素个数等于图中的边数的2倍
C. 第i行上的非零元素个数和第i列上的非零元素个数一定相等
D. 矩阵是一个n×n的方阵(n为图的顶点数)
14.在一个具有n个顶点的有向完全图中,所含的边数为_________。
A. n B. n(n-1) C. n(n-1)/2 D. n(n+1)/2
15.对于 ,从它的某个顶点出发进行一次深度或广度优先有哪些信誉好的足球投注网站就可以访问到该图的每一个顶点。
A. 无向图 B. 有向图 C. 无向连通图 D. 任何一个图
1.数据结构是相互之间存在一种或多种特定关系的数据元素的集合,它包括3方面的内容,分别是数据的逻辑结构、 ⑴ 和操作(运算)。
2.n个元素的线性表,采用顺序存储结构,插入一个元素要平均移动表中 ⑵ 个元素,删除一个元素要移动 ⑶ 个元素。
3.已知指针P指向单链表中的结点,后继指针域为next,
文档评论(0)